Well that's your problem there. Chances are they were not that great of quality (to be honest, most hip-hop songs aren't to begin with, especially the ones where they just loop a beat), then the iPod was probably EQ'ed (which is a big no-no on the iPod, although it can be used if you adjust your music down so that it doesn't distort/clip when applying the poor EQ). I'm not saying you won't still be disappointed, but I don't think you probably heard it at its best.

I'm doubtful the Zen will blow you away with its sound quality, but I wouldn't call it a bad sounding player either. I certainly wouldn't say the iPod is clearly the better choice (or that the iPod is exactly known for sound quality either).
